Compound interest is interest earned on both the original principal and the interest already accumulated. The future value is A = P × (1 + r/n)^(n·t), where P is the principal, r the annual rate as a decimal, n the number of compounding periods per year and t the number of years. Total interest is simply A − P. A higher compounding frequency (daily vs annually) produces a slightly larger result because interest starts earning interest sooner.
